What Does Insurance Typically Cover?

The insurance coverage of sunroof repairs mainly depends on the kind of damage and your policy. Here are the general scenarios where insurance may apply:

  • Accidental damage – Insurance usually covers if your sunroof is broken in an accident.
  • Weather-related damage – Any damage that is done by the weather is usually covered by the insurance company.
  • Vandalism or theft – If vandals or burglars break your sunroof, your insurance may pay for the repair or replacement.
  • Falling objects – Comprehensive coverage may also cover damages caused by falling objects, such as tree branches or debris.

However, normal deterioration or mechanical breakdowns do not fall under this category. Therefore, it is important to find out more about your policy.
